Live Oak Investment Partners's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2026, Live Oak Investment Partners held 99 positions worth $186M, up 9.7% from $169M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 46% of the portfolio.
Live Oak Investment Partners's Q2 2026 filing shows 6 new, 53 increased, 21 reduced and 6 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Barrick Mining: 59,256 shares worth $2.18M. The largest sale was Rio Tinto, an estimated $2.33M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 6.3% of assets, up from 5.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.
